HEF4011BP,652 Description

HEF4011BP,652 Description

The HEF4011BP,652 is a NAND gate integrated circuit (IC) from the 4000B series, manufactured by NXP Semiconductors. This IC features four independent 2-input NAND gates, making it highly versatile for a variety of digital logic applications. The HEF4011BP,652 operates within a wide supply voltage range of 3V to 15V, ensuring compatibility with different power supply systems. It is designed for through-hole mounting, which is ideal for applications requiring robust physical connections and ease of installation on printed circuit boards (PCBs).

HEF4011BP,652 Features

  • Logic Type: NAND Gate
  • Number of Circuits: 4
  • Number of Inputs per Circuit: 2
  • Max Propagation Delay: 35ns @ 15V, 50pF
  • Input Logic Levels:
    • Low: 1.5V to 4V
    • High: 3.5V to 11V
  • Voltage - Supply: 3V to 15V
  • Current - Quiescent (Max): 1 µA
  • Current - Output High, Low: 3.4mA, 3.4mA
  • Package: Tube
  • Mounting Type: Through Hole
  • Moisture Sensitivity Level (MSL): 1 (Unlimited)
  • Compliance:
    • RoHS Status: ROHS3 Compliant
    • REACH Status: REACH Unaffected
    • ECCN: EAR99
    • HTSUS: 8542.39.0001
